Ferroportin: Lack of evidence for multimers

open access: yesBlood Cells, Molecules, and Diseases, 2008
Ferroportin is a multi-transmembrane glycoprotein that mediates iron export from cells. Mutations in ferroportin are linked to type IV hemochromatosis, a dominantly inherited disorder of iron metabolism. Multimers of ferroportin, whose existence may relate to the dominant inheritance pattern of disease, have been detected in some studies but not others.
